The malfunction of a specific streaming service application on a television manufactured by a prominent South Korean electronics corporation constitutes a frequently encountered technical issue. This problem prevents users from accessing digital media content through the intended interface. For instance, a user might be unable to launch the application, experience persistent buffering, or encounter error messages upon attempting playback on their smart television.
The proper functionality of such applications is paramount for consumers who rely on their smart televisions as primary entertainment hubs. A disruption in service can lead to frustration and inconvenience, potentially impacting user satisfaction with both the television and the streaming service itself. Historically, such problems can stem from software incompatibilities, network connectivity issues, or server-side problems originating from the streaming provider.
